Written Answers. - Stadium Campus Ireland.

Bernard J. Durkan

Ceist:

155 Mr. Durkan asked the Minister for Tourism, Sport and Recreation the current anticipated and or revised projected capacity and facilities for the proposed Stadium Ireland;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[16434/01]

The capacity of the stadium as advertised in the tender competition is 80,000 seats. The competition is also seeking bids for the design, build, financing, operation and maintenance of other facilities for Sports Campus Ireland including 15,000-20,000 seat multi-purpose indoor arena; indoor/outdoor training facilities for all sports sports science and medical centre; headquarters accommodation for national governing bodies of sport; athletes' accommodation; tennis centre; golf academy; velodrome; 100 acre parkland; major children's play area-educational facility; and hotels, restaurants and parking. Finally, there is the national aquatic and leisure centre, to be known as the Pool @ Abbotstown.
